Quantum N = 2 supersymmetric black holes in the S-T model

Abstract We consider axion-free quantum corrected black hole solutions in the context of the heterotic S - T model with half the N = 2, D = 4 supersymmetrics unbroken. We express the perturbatively corrected entropy in terms of the electric and magnetic charges in such a way, that target-space duality invariance is manifest. We also discuss the microscopic origin of particular quantum black hole configurations. We propose a microscopic interpretation in terms of a gas of closed membranes for the instanton corrections to the entropy.
